1. Question
Universal Entertainment Corporation’s online gaming platform has experienced a suspected data breach affecting a significant number of users’ personal and financial information. You are the newly appointed Head of Cybersecurity, and this is your first major crisis. Initial reports suggest that the breach may have occurred due to a vulnerability in a recently deployed software update. The company is subject to stringent data protection regulations in multiple jurisdictions. Given the potential legal and reputational ramifications, what is the MOST appropriate immediate course of action?
Correct
The scenario presents a complex, multi-faceted challenge involving a potential data breach, regulatory compliance, client communication, and team leadership—all within the context of Universal Entertainment Corporation’s operations. The best response requires a candidate to demonstrate a nuanced understanding of crisis management principles, ethical considerations, and the ability to prioritize actions under pressure while maintaining transparency and adhering to legal obligations.
The correct answer emphasizes immediate containment, mandatory reporting, transparent communication, and a thorough investigation. This approach aligns with the core principles of responsible data breach management, which prioritize minimizing harm, complying with legal requirements (such as GDPR or similar data protection laws relevant to Universal Entertainment Corporation’s global operations), and maintaining client trust. Failure to report a data breach within the legally mandated timeframe can result in substantial fines and reputational damage. Delaying communication can erode client trust and lead to legal repercussions. A superficial investigation might fail to identify the root cause, leaving the organization vulnerable to future attacks. The importance of a data breach response plan cannot be overstated.

Question 14 of 28
14. Question
A senior project manager at Universal Entertainment Corporation, Imani, faces resistance from her experienced team regarding the implementation of a new AI-powered project management software. The team, proficient with existing methods, expresses concerns about the software’s learning curve, potential inaccuracies, and integration challenges with existing systems. Imani needs to effectively introduce this technology while maintaining team morale and project efficiency. Which of the following approaches would be most effective in this situation?
Correct
The most effective approach in this scenario involves a multi-faceted strategy. Firstly, acknowledge the potential value of integrating the new technology while simultaneously recognizing the concerns of the experienced team members. This demonstrates respect for their expertise and avoids alienating them. Secondly, propose a pilot program or phased rollout of the technology. This allows for a controlled environment to test the technology’s effectiveness, gather data on its impact, and address any unforeseen challenges. It also provides an opportunity for team members to gradually adapt to the new system and provide feedback. Thirdly, invest in comprehensive training and support for all team members. This ensures that everyone has the necessary skills and knowledge to effectively utilize the technology and minimizes resistance due to lack of familiarity. Fourthly, establish clear metrics for evaluating the success of the technology integration. This provides a transparent and objective way to assess its impact on key performance indicators and determine whether it is achieving its intended goals. Finally, be prepared to adapt the implementation strategy based on the feedback and results of the pilot program. This demonstrates a commitment to continuous improvement and ensures that the technology integration is aligned with the needs of the team and the organization. This approach balances innovation with experience, minimizes disruption, and maximizes the potential for successful technology adoption within Universal Entertainment Corporation.

Question 20 of 28
20. Question
A project manager at Universal Entertainment Corporation Hiring Assessment Test discovers that their sibling is a key decision-maker at a vendor being considered for a major project. The project involves sensitive data and significant financial investment. Which of the following represents the MOST comprehensive and ethically sound approach to managing this potential conflict of interest?
Correct
The most effective approach in this scenario involves a multi-faceted strategy that prioritizes transparency, collaboration, and adherence to regulatory guidelines. The initial step is to proactively disclose the potential conflict of interest to the relevant stakeholders, including the project team, senior management, and compliance officers. This demonstrates a commitment to ethical conduct and allows for an objective assessment of the situation. Simultaneously, it is crucial to thoroughly review the company’s conflict of interest policy and any applicable regulations, such as those pertaining to anti-bribery and corruption, ensuring full compliance. Next, a collaborative effort should be initiated to explore alternative solutions that mitigate the conflict while still achieving the project’s objectives. This may involve reassigning responsibilities, modifying project scope, or seeking external expertise. Open communication and active listening are essential during this phase to foster trust and ensure that all perspectives are considered. Throughout the process, meticulous documentation of all actions taken, decisions made, and communications exchanged is paramount. This documentation serves as evidence of due diligence and transparency, protecting the company from potential legal or reputational risks. Finally, continuous monitoring and evaluation of the situation are necessary to ensure that the conflict remains effectively managed and that any unforeseen consequences are promptly addressed. This proactive and collaborative approach aligns with Universal Entertainment Corporation’s values of integrity, transparency, and commitment to regulatory compliance.
